alright, no i have come to understand two things. one people SPECIFICALLY STATE that certain consoles can not be put on a ds, at the same time people say that you cant put certain things because of grafix, now i want to put some games on my ds, some im sure i cant but others i dont see why not, for example there are some games for my playstation one that have for lack of a better statement, really bad grafix, but i still love to play them. Why is it that i couldnt put them on or cant i still put them on?

The DS is only made to run DS and GBA binaries. The only way to run games made for other systems is through emulation, which requires that the DS be several times more powerful than the system being emulated. The DS is not powerful enough to emulate the Playstation, so you will not see any Playstation games being played on the DS. On the other hand, the DS is more than powerful enough to emulate the NES, so there are a couple of NES emulators that run fine on the DS.
